Car Key Program Near Me

Long gone are the days where you could go to any hardware store and have duplicate keys for your car. Many vehicles today require electronic keys that must be created by a professional locksmith or dealer.

You might need to reset a key fob for a variety of reasons. It might be worn out, malfunctioning, or it might have been submerged by water and then lost its function. In certain situations the key fob may not be able to send the correct signals to your car, and the car won't start.

In addition to the key itself, there are a number of other elements that make your car key work properly. The transponder chip is the most commonly used. It is a small radio frequency identification device that is placed on top of your key. It transmits signals to your vehicle. It is an important part of the security system that is in your car, and must be programmed correctly in order for it to function.

You can usually have your key fob programed by a local locksmith. Some cars, like Mercedes have proprietary technology that allow only dealers to make keys. This adds security, but it can restrict your options to get the job done.

You can also try to modify your key by yourself, though it's a tricky proposition. If you're patient you can program the majority of car key fobs. You can save money by doing it yourself if are willing to work hard.

You should only try this if you already have a key that works. It's always beneficial to have an extra key. Modern vehicles come with sophisticated security features that protect against fraud and theft. This includes a microchip incorporated in the key that transmits information to the car's computer and disables its kill switch. Contrary to read more older models, these chips cannot be duplicated or copied by using high-end key cutters. However, here certain key programming techniques could corrupt the data stored in the chip. This is the reason it's recommended to let a professional handle the task.

A reliable car key programmer is one that is affordable and covers an array of vehicles. It should be simple to use and come with a strong support network. It should be able program many transponders key. You may want to start with a device that is affordable, such as the NCT I Pro, if you are a newbie. This key programmer has an easy interface and is a great choice for those new to locksmithing.

Some cars can be programmed using an onboard system, but others require OBD2 or EEPROM programming. These methods are more time-consuming, however they can be relatively safe when done by an expert.
